English
This week, the children started their new text ‘When the Mountains Roared.’ They read the blurb and prologue and made predictions about the text. After reading the first chapter, they wrote a diary entry in the role of the main character. Their focus was to use emotive language to portray how Ruby feels after finding out she is leaving for India. Next week, the children will be continuing the book and writing a setting description of the Himalayan mountains and hotel Ruby has moved to.
Maths
This week, the children have finished up the unit on decimals by learning how to multiply decimals. We taught them how to use short multiplication, rounding and adjusting and grid method. Next week, the children are starting the shape unit. They will focus on properties of quadrilaterals and triangles.

Homework
- Please read with your child at least 3 times a week.
- All children have been given a ZPD to help them identify the correct books for their reading level. Once your child has read their book, they will need to complete a quiz on it before getting a new one. These quizzes can be done either in school or at home on Accelerated Reader using the log-in codes found in their reading records.
